MONITORING
Based on the Principle No. 8 under the standard for assessing Forest Management, monitoring and assessment must be conducted to assess the condition of the forest, management activities and social and environment impacts. TBSFM has included the research and data collection needed to monitor the following indicators:
- Growth rates, regeneration and condition of the forest.
- Composition and observed changes in the flora and fauna.
- Environment and social impacts.
- Costs, productivity, and efficiency of forest management.
The monitoring plans or SOPs were prepared so that they can be observed/ monitored by the field manager periodically.
